Rigorous pressure validation
Every single pump housing undergoes multi-stage structural validation to guarantee zero-leak performance under extreme hydraulic stress.
Hydrostatic Testing
Radiographic Inspection
Dimensional Precision
We pressurize every casting up to 150% of its maximum operational limit with liquid to verify absolute wall integrity under pressure.
Advanced radiographic X-ray analysis detects any sub-surface micro-porosity or structural anomalies before the casting proceeds to final machining.
High-precision CMM laser scanning ensures that all internal flow paths and critical dimensions match your CAD specifications within exact tolerances.


Smooth internal flow paths
Our specialized sand-mold packing techniques achieve exceptionally smooth internal surfaces. This minimizes hydraulic turbulence and friction loss, directly optimizing the operational efficiency of your high-performance impellers.
We cast complex vane geometries with high dimensional accuracy, ensuring perfect balance and structural integrity under continuous high-RPM workloads.
